About Data Analysis
Data Analysis AI tools are AI-powered solutions designed to process, interpret, and visualize complex datasets to uncover valuable insights. These tools leverage machine learning algorithms, natural language processing, and advanced statistical models to automate data preparation, identify patterns, predict future trends, and support informed decision-making. They transform raw data into actionable intelligence, enabling businesses and individuals to gain a competitive edge and optimize operations.
Core Features
- Automated Data Cleaning: Automatically identifies and corrects errors, inconsistencies, and missing values in datasets.
- Predictive Modeling: Builds models to forecast future outcomes, trends, and behaviors based on historical data.
- Anomaly Detection: Pinpoints unusual patterns or outliers in data that may indicate critical issues or opportunities.
- Natural Language Query: Allows users to ask data-related questions in plain language and receive instant, insightful answers.
- Interactive Visualization: Generates dynamic charts, graphs, and dashboards for clear and intuitive data exploration.
Use Cases
These tools are indispensable across various sectors, from finance and marketing to healthcare and logistics. Businesses utilize them for market trend analysis, customer segmentation, and operational optimization. Researchers apply them for complex scientific data interpretation, while financial institutions rely on them for risk assessment and fraud detection.
How to Choose
When selecting a Data Analysis AI tool, consider its compatibility with your existing data sources and formats, the depth of its analytical capabilities (e.g., predictive, prescriptive), its ease of use and visualization features, and its integration potential with other business intelligence platforms. Scalability, security, and pricing models are also crucial factors to ensure it meets your long-term needs.

Predictive Sales Forecasting
Sales teams utilize AI data analysis tools to forecast future sales volumes and revenue with high accuracy. By analyzing historical sales data, market trends, seasonal patterns, and external economic indicators, these tools provide actionable insights, helping managers optimize inventory, allocate resources effectively, and set realistic sales targets, leading to improved revenue generation and reduced stockouts.
Customer Behavior Segmentation
Marketing professionals employ AI to segment customer bases into distinct groups based on purchasing habits, demographics, and online interactions. This allows for highly personalized marketing campaigns, product recommendations, and customer service strategies. Understanding these segments enables businesses to tailor their offerings, increase customer engagement, and maximize conversion rates.
Financial Fraud Detection
Financial institutions deploy AI data analysis to identify and flag suspicious transactions in real-time. By continuously monitoring vast amounts of transaction data, AI algorithms can detect subtle anomalies and patterns indicative of fraudulent activity that human analysts might miss. This proactive approach significantly reduces financial losses and enhances security for customers.
Optimizing Supply Chain Logistics
Logistics and operations managers leverage AI to analyze complex supply chain data, including inventory levels, shipping routes, supplier performance, and demand fluctuations. AI tools identify inefficiencies, predict potential disruptions, and recommend optimal strategies for inventory management, route planning, and warehouse operations, leading to cost savings and improved delivery times.
Healthcare Patient Outcome Prediction
Medical professionals use AI data analysis to interpret patient data, including medical images, lab results, and electronic health records. AI algorithms can assist in identifying disease patterns, predicting patient risks, and suggesting personalized treatment plans. This enhances diagnostic accuracy, supports clinical decision-making, and ultimately improves patient outcomes.
Automated Market Trend Analysis
Business strategists and market researchers utilize AI to continuously scan and analyze vast amounts of unstructured data from news, social media, and industry reports. These tools automatically identify emerging market trends, competitive shifts, and consumer sentiment, providing timely intelligence that informs strategic planning, product development, and competitive positioning.
